I just got back from my honeymoon. I was on Royal Caribbean's Voyager of the Seas. There is in-room 56k modem access. I did not look into the fees. They also have a "business" center that has computers that can be used at 50c/min that are connected to the outside world.
Telephone calls to shore are a killer: 8$/min!
In jamaica, and grand cayman there were internet cafes.
